April 2026—Leica Biosystems launched in the U.S. the Aperio GT Elite scanner and Aperio iQC software.
April 2026—Thermo Fisher Scientific launched the TacroType pharmacogenetic test, a laboratory-developed test designed to help inform clinicians on dosing tacrolimus, an immunosuppressive drug for transplant recipients.
April 2026—Siemens Healthineers has launched the Atellica IM Phosphorylated tau 217 and Atellica IM Brain Derived Tau assays for research use.
April 2026—Illumina has launched TruPath Genome, which provides high-quality, comprehensive whole genome insights for genetic disease. It features a hands-on time of about 10 minutes and generates 16 whole genomes per day.
April 2026—Helio Genomics’ blood-based HelioLiver test is now available to physicians and patients through Quest Diagnostics.
March 2026—ARUP Laboratories has launched an innovation central laboratory to facilitate collaboration with p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and other industry partners.
March 2026—Henry Schein entered into an exclusive distribution agreement with CytoChip for CitoCBC, a 510(k)-cleared, CLIA-waived, cartridge-based CBC system. CitoCBC uses blood collected in a venous draw tube to analyze 16 parameters, including the five-part differential. Test results are available in eight minutes.
March 2026—BD launched the BD Vacutainer Urine Complete Cup Kit, a three-tube collection system that expands testing capabilities from a single urine specimen.
March 2026—The Food and Drug Administration has approved Guardant Health’s Guardant360 CDx as a companion diagnostic to identify patients with BRAF V600E-mutant metastatic colorectal cancer who may benefit from treatment with encorafenib (Braftovi, Pfizer) in combination with cetuximab and chemotherapy in accordance with the approved product labeling.
